Performance and Driving Dynamics

The Rogue delivers steady and confident performance with a turbocharged engine tuned for smooth acceleration and relaxed highway cruising. It prioritizes comfort over aggressive handling.

The Tucson offers a broader powertrain lineup, including hybrid and plug-in hybrid options, giving buyers more flexibility in performance and efficiency.

The Rogue produces 201 horsepower and 225 lb-ft of torque, with fuel consumption rated at 8.4 L/100 km city, 6.7 L/100 km highway, and 7.6 L/100 km combined (NRCan).

The Tucson ranges from 187 to 268 horsepower, depending on the configuration, with efficiency ratings as low as 3.1 L/100 km in hybrid variants.

Interior Experience and Technology

Inside, both SUVs deliver modern features, but their priorities differ significantly.

The Rogue focuses on simplicity and ease of use, ensuring that controls are straightforward and daily driving feels stress-free. It is designed for drivers who prefer a clean, functional layout.

The Tucson introduces a more digital and futuristic cabin experience, highlighted by larger screens and a more tech-forward interface.

The Rogue includes a 7.0-inch touchscreen with Apple CarPlay and Android Auto, a 6-speaker audio system, and practical comfort-focused features.

The Tucson features a 12.3-inch touchscreen with smartphone integration, wireless charging, and additional convenience technologies that enhance the digital experience.

Safety and Driver Assistance

Both vehicles are equipped with a strong suite of advanced safety technologies designed to improve awareness and reduce driving stress.

Intelligent features include intelligent cruise control, lane-keeping assist, blind-spot monitoring, forward collision warning, and rear cross-traffic alert.

The Rogue tends to focus on smooth, predictable safety interventions, while the Tucson offers a more customizable, tech-integrated safety interface.

Both SUVs achieve strong crash test ratings and include multiple airbags for occupant protection across all rows.

2026 Nissan Rogue vs 2026 Hyundai Tucson — Comparison Table

Category

2026 Nissan Rogue

2026 Hyundai Tucson

Seating Capacity

5 passengers

5 passengers

Engine Options

Gasoline Turbo

Gasoline / Hybrid / PHEV

Horsepower

201 hp

187–268 hp

Torque

225 lb-ft

178–258 lb-ft

Fuel Economy

7.6 L/100 km combined

3.1–8.8 Le/100 km

Infotainment Display

7.0-inch touchscreen

12.3-inch touchscreen

Audio System

6-speaker system

6-speaker system

Safety Rating (NHTSA Overall)

5-star

5-star

Airbags

10 airbags

8 airbags

Driving Character

Comfort-focused, smooth ride

Tech-forward, versatile performance
